Unlimited Technologies, a Market Development Partner (MDP) of Microsoft for Nepal, is organizing a program on the official launch of Microsoft’s next generation office package MS Office 2010 coming week. Each attendee will be given the free Office 2010 Professional Plus software disc at the event, according to Allen Bailochan Tuladhar, the head of Unlimited Technologies.

This official launch of Microsoft Office 2010 is going to be organized in Nepal at Naachghar, Kamalachhi-Kantipath-Jamal Corner, in front of Rani Pokhari in June 15th, 2010. Timings will be sent in the confirmation email when you register by sending your pre-registrations details.
The MDP Nepal Unlimited has already conducted many series of Bootcamps for Windows 7 and given away the free Windows 7 Professional OS for attendees and students all over Nepal.
